Chypre Perfumes and Fragrances
The Chypre olfactory family is one of the most famous in the world of perfumery as its notes can be found in the most iconic perfumes.
Its origin dates back to 1917 when François Coty launched 'Chypre', a fragrance inspired by the landscape of the Mediterranean island of the same name.
Chypre perfumes are characterized by a composition of green and woody elements such as moss, bergamot, patchouli, labdanum, rockrose, and cedar, oak, or sandalwood. These fragrances have great fixation and diffusion without being heavy, they are sensual and daring and are preferably used in autumn and winter. Additionally, they are the perfect complement for the night.
